Jarryd Hayne Punt Return

Jarryd Hayne, the NFL player and former rugby league star from Australia, had a tough moment in a recent game with the San Francisco 49ers. "There was a time where I couldn't even see it," said Hayne, lamenting on a punt return mistake; he spoke about the tough learning curve of trying to convert to American football.

The Play in Question

The error in question happened at the time when the 49ers played the opponent team, with Hayne being called upon to catch a punt deep in his team's territory. Though athletic and successful as a returner in the past, he got a bad read on the ball in flight under the stadium lights. The miscue turned into a muffed punt that left his team exposed.
